Make the right Choice:Past Simple , Present Simple , Present Continuous. 1)They (see) the performance at the theatre last week 2)They (have) a meeting tonight. 3)You (like)football? 4)Your friend (listen) to you yesterday? 5)My sister(not buy) expensive food because she (work) at school. 6)Listen! Somebody (cry) 7)Why ... you (laugh)? You (watch) a comedy now? 8)Our family (not move) the house two years ago. 9)I (not see) a dentist tomorrow. I (sit) an exam. 10)The Smiths (wake) up early as they (not use) a car and(travel) by bus.
1) Past Simple - They saw the performance at the theatre last week. 2) Present Simple - They have a meeting tonight. 3) Present Simple - Do you like football? 4) Past Simple - Did your friend listen to you yesterday? 5) Present Simple / Present Continuous - My sister doesn't buy expensive food because she works at school. 6) Present Continuous - Listen! Somebody is crying. 7) Present Continuous / Present Simple - Why are you laughing? Are you watching a comedy now? 8) Past Simple - Our family did not move the house two years ago. 9) Present Simple / Present Continuous - I am not seeing a dentist tomorrow. I am sitting an exam. 10) Present Simple - The Smiths wake up early as they do not use a car and travel by bus.
